The subject of optogenetics is comprehensively covered in this
book, including physical, chemical, and biological topics of
light-sensing proteins and their application in biological systems,
particularly in neuroscience and medicine and the related
opto-electronics. Optogenetics is a new technology that combines
genetics and optics. It enables one to manipulate or measure the
function of identified cells or neurons in a tissue by light with
an accuracy in the range of milliseconds, even in a freely moving
animal. Optogenetics has already become a powerful tool for
revealing the neural mechanisms underlying behavior and analyzing
various physiological phenomena. It is also expected to become
useful for treating neural dysfunctions such as Parkinson disease
and for the development of a brain-machine interface. This book
should be read by any scientist or student performing research in
any way related to optogenetics. As a milestone publication on
optogenetics, this book will serve as a compass for any researcher,
from beginners to experts, to explore this uncharted world.
